ESF responded to a reported structure fire in East Springfield on Monday evening, no injuries reported

Eugene, OR – According to the statement, ESF crews responded to a reported structure fire at Creative Awnings & Shelters in East Springfield on Monday evening.
Crews were notified at 9:35 PM on July 8th, with callers reporting that a storage shed next to the building was on fire.
Upon arrival, firefighters found a large storage building heavily involved in flames directly against the main commercial building.
Crews quickly deployed to protect the business and extinguish the fire.
Fortunately, there were no injuries reported.
The cause of the fire is currently under investigation.
